スコープ和文The world global environmental studies are being re-organized in the framework of Future Earth, which is considered to be an important driver to achieve the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) set by UN in 2015. Geoscience, which has traditionally been concerned about the dynamic nature and phenomena of the Earth, including lithosphere, hydrosphere, atmosphere and biosphere, is now increasingly committed to human sphere and human dimensions of global change, assuming unique roles in Future Earth and the SDGs. The session is intended to discuss the crucial issues related with them, particularly in reference to such SDGs as good health and well-being, quality education, clean water and sanitation, sustainable cities and communities, climate action, life below water and life on land. Those interested in Future Earth, SDGs, and ESD (Education for Sustainable Development) particularly those who have already started or are about to start related projects, or are interested in Future Earth Knowledge-Action Networks (KANs), such as Ocean, Food-Water-Energy Nexus, Health, Disasters, Cities, Natural Assets, will find this Session an ideal place to present his/her research results, to exchange information and ideas, and to seek new collaborative relations with other research groups and even with partners in the society.
